Hey all, After seeing how much fun the more central/northern orientated roadtrips seem to have been, I thought it'd be a pretty cool idea to have a go at organising one myself around the southwest. After talking to Andy from NBR, the idea seems to have taken off so I'm really just hoping to see whos interested, as theres already a fair few from around here willing to take part. Plan is: 5th - 6th August: NBR COMP, VERWOOD, BOURNEMOUTH. Andys man made comp last year was a huge success and the idea of a two day event with trials, camping and general fun in the sun has recieved loads of support, so I couldn't really think of a better starting place. 7th August: WEST BAY, BRIDPORT. West Bay is a small sea town a few miles from Bridport in Dorset. It also happens to have some of the most mental natural and street riding ever. Anyone who's seen some of my videos filmed there will know what I mean, the place is awesome. 8th August: BRISTOL. No more needs to be said really. If you havn't ridden here you've missed out. 9th August: TAUNTON, SOMERSET. My home town and base of SWTC. Lots of crazy street stuff and various other places we've found over the years. 10th August: BARNSTAPLE, NORTH DEVON. Steve, Rob and the rest of the Barny Army represent. Similar to Taunton with just loads of wicked shizzle. 11th: August: EXETER. In my opinion as good as Bristol and home town to World Championship Masters competitor Andrei Burton. 12th August: BONE HILL, DARTMOOR. This place is nuts. Another training ground of Andrei and Joe's, with some of the most fun natural stuff ever. 13th August: PLYMOUTH. The end of the line, and possibly the only city to come close to Bristol in terms for shear volume of shit to ride. Rough distance in driving is 300miles but should be well worth it. Map affixed so's people can see a bit clearer: I'll start sorting out camping/accomodation if people start replying, but I already have a fair few places in mind for free camping...... Please reply if you're interested, this isn't a ride just for the South West riders, anyone is welcome. Cheers Rich
